Do It Yourself (DIY)

Duration: 24 Clock Hours/4 Instructional Weeks

Fee: $200.00

Want to be a do it yourself person but don’t have all of the skills? Get those basic skills through this course. Learn residential electricity, plumbing, carpentry, and basic home repair. Tackle a wide range of common DIY repairs and improvements around the house with confidence. Take preventative action to head off major expenses due to wear and tear on your home. DIY is designed to provide a basic introduction to various building trades and how to apply these skills in the most common household tasks. Skills learned will allow homeowners the opportunity to apply sweat equity into their home through basic handyman skills.

48 Hr. Welding

Duration: 48 Clock Hours/9 Instructional Weeks

Fee: $700.00

This program is designed for existing welders looking for additional certifications in unfamiliar processes or to obtain certification in their existing field.

HVAC

Duration: 600 Clock Hours/36 Weeks

Fee: $5125.00

As a HVAC Technician you will be learning heating, ventilation, air conditioning and refrigeration. This course will give you the building blocks to basic electricity, refrigeration, piping and lubing, with the tools and equipment used in the field. Entry level fundamentals of forced air, heating systems, hydronics and geothermal and cooling and gained, which will lead you to be a service technician and installer in the HVAC field.
